Setting Your Budget
Before embarking on your home-buying journey, it's crucial to establish a realistic budget. Consider your financial situation, including your income, savings, and any existing debts. Factor in additional costs such as property taxes, insurance, and maintenance expenses. Getting pre-approved for a mortgage can give you a clear understanding of how much you can afford and strengthen your position as a serious buyer when making offers.

Conducting a Home Inspection
A home inspection is a critical step in the home-buying process. It provides an opportunity to identify any potential issues with the property before finalizing the purchase. Hire a qualified home inspector to assess the condition of the home, including the roof, plumbing, electrical systems, and foundation. If the inspection reveals significant issues, you may negotiate repairs or a price reduction with the seller.

Closing the Deal
The closing process involves finalizing the purchase and transferring ownership of the property. During this stage, you'll review and sign various documents, including the mortgage agreement and title deed. Your real estate agent and lender will guide you through the process to ensure a smooth closing. Be prepared to pay closing costs, which typically include fees for the loan, appraisal, and title insurance.
